A Tuscany-country feel pervades every one of the many rooms and patio of the well-appointed Ristorante-Caffe La Buona Vita. Is that what draws so many of Tunja's wealthier citizens and visitors, or is it the distinguished service--or maybe it's the home-made pastas created by the chef who learned his trade in Italy? Begin your meal in traditional fashion with an antipasto ($9-11.50). Then move on to the pasta ($10-15) or a wood-fire-oven-baked pizza (5.95-20, depending on size) or one of the numerous meat or seafood entrées ($10-16). Unfortunately, there are no dishes suitable for vegetarians. A variety of non-alcoholic and alcoholic drinks can accompany your repast; wine is sold by the bottle only. Open Monday-Saturday 12 p.m.-9:30 p.m., Sunday and holidays 12 p.m.-4 p.m.
